About the role
- Engage with ITS and business to improve the quality assurance practices of projects and products
- Develop, document, and maintain functional test cases and other test artifacts like the test data, data validation, harness scripts, and automated scripts
- Review functional and design specifications to ensure full understanding of individual deliverables
- Ensure that validated deliverables meet functional and design specifications and requirements
- Submit, track, and validate defects in bug tracking system
- Document and implement test approach, test plans, and scenarios for both manual and automated tests
- Ensure reusability and maintenance for all regression test cases
- Develop automation scripts for load/performance/stress testing
- Develop automation scripts for API testing
- Ensure traceability from automation to test assets to requirements
- Work with project managers, product owners, business analysts, software architects, developers, and business subject matter experts to assure delivery of a quality project
- Participate in defining risk-based test approaches
- Participate in standardized processes, guidelines, and templates
- Participate in continuous improvements and innovations
- Train and onboard new team members
- Enforce QA policies and practices
- Oversee and conduct UAT with our partners
Requirements
- 2+ years in software quality assurance methodologies and processes
- Experience with testing tools like Microsoft Test Manager, Azure DevOps, JIRA
- Experience with software development life cycle (SDLC) such as Waterfall/Agile/Hybrid
- Experience developing SQL queries and using Microsoft Azure databases
- Experience with automation/Load/Performance/Stress testing and associated tools like Selenium API and Provar
- Experience with API testing and test tools like Postman, SOAPUI
- Experience with web technologies like REST, SOAP, and Web Services
